Margaret Sheffield was born in 1460 in England, the child of Robert Sheffield And Genette Lownde. Margaret Sheffield married Hamon Sutton Iii, and had children including Robert Sutton. Margaret Sheffield passed away in 1525 in Burton, Lincolnshire, England.
